Cristiano Ronaldo will appear in Deadly Anger: City of Wolf as a real, real playable fighter, is one of the weirdest fighting game guest characters in recent memory.
Ronaldo is considered one of the greatest footballers ever with Lionel Messi, and is part of the character launch lineup.
Developer and publisher SNK Corporation has released a trailer below, showing how Ronaldo was reimagined in deadly rage: Wolf Market in a comic-style art style. He had football attacks (one of Ronaldo's commanding moves called head clearing, he could slide the tackle) and even conducted a trademark “Siuuu” celebration, although Ronaldo didn't do his own voice work – voice actor Juan Felipe Sierra did.

The 40-year-old striker has currently played for AL NASSR FC, a professional football club based in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ia, which competes in the Saudi Professional League. It is owned by the Saudi Arabian Public Investment Fund (PIF), which is chaired by Crown Prince Mohammed Bin Salman. By the way, SNK is now almost entirely owned by the Saudi Crown Prince’s foundation.
Deadly Anger: Wolf Market will be launched on April 24, 2025, with a dynamic art style, novel and familiar fighter jets and a modern combat system.
